Job Description

We are looking for an experienced Pizza Chef to join the team at  Benugo Savill Garden 

at windsor great park.

About the Pizza Chef role:

  • Preparing pizzas
  • Preparing sauce and toppings
  • Supporting the kitchen team with food preparation
  • General cleaning duties

The ideal candidate will have experience working as a pizza chef within a fast-paced kitchen and experience in hand stretched pizza making.

£14.50-£15.00 per hour + service charge, full time role



Qualifications

You must have a minimum of 1 year of previous experience working in a busy kitchen environment

Fast learner- curious, proud, and confident in communicating with your team

You must have a good understanding of working safely

Advanced knowledge of food safety compliance

Excellent communication and problem-solving skills

Good knowledge of stock systems and stock controls
